Output 18df4ab0578bd03b6a487f0c956a87f39dfc1f6556e2fd6762cc94a77975e84e:2

value
9946733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 680e0ab182eee3b160f3fd7d1e4b897e50b57eb0 OP_EQUAL
address
MHPML27EpZTBYDhBgE5gUuFHMpCbspFSzb
transaction
18df4ab0578bd03b6a487f0c956a87f39dfc1f6556e2fd6762cc94a77975e84e
spent
true